WebThe medicine wheel has been dated to 3200 BCE (5200 years ago) by careful stratification of known artifact types. The medicine wheel sits on top of a grassy hill at an elevation of 918 m overlooking a large area of undisturbed prairie around the Bow River. The structure consists of a round stone cairn, 9 m in diameter, surrounded by a 27 m wide ...
